📘 Definition of turpentine

volatile liquid distilled from turpentine oleoresin; used as paint thinner and solvent and medicinally

🌱 Word Origin (Etymology)

From Middle English terebentyne, terbentyne, turbentine, from Old French terbentine, turbentine, Latin terebinthīna, from terebintha, from Ancient Greek τερεβινθίνη (terebinthínē), from τερεβινθινος (terebinthinos), from τερέβινθος (terébinthos). Related to terpene and terpin; etymologically equivalent to terebinth + -ine.
